A Celebration of Better Bankside’s CSR programme
 
 
Tate Modern was the location for a 12th October Celebration lunch event for Better Bankside’s Corporate Social Responsibility (CSR) programme.
The event had three objectives:
  • To welcome Better Bankside’s new ‘Community Partners’
  • To welcome Better Bankside’s new ‘Volunteer Advocates’
  • To launch the report ‘Discovering the Needs’, based on the ‘Inquest’ event in January 2007
It attracted an excellent audience, with 80 RSVPs. Attendees were welcomed by Better Bankside Chair, Donald Hyslop, Director of Regeneration & Community Partnerships for Tate. They then heard a presentation from Peter Begbey, Director of Sustainability at Waterman Group, the Chair of Better Bankside’s CSR theme group. You can read the presentation here.
 
Donald Hyslop and Peter Begbey then made presentations to Better Bankside’s seven new ‘Community Partners’. These organisations all run projects benefiting primary-age children, and 11-19 year-olds – the CSR theme group’s two priority groups. Each of the groups will receive a grant for the next three years, and will also be a key focus for volunteering and other activities. They are:
  • Bankside Open Spaces Trust
  • Bankside Residents Forum
  • Borough Music School
  • Southwark Mysteries
  • Southwark Playhouse
  • Southwark Theatres Education Partnership (STEP) Festival
  • Southwark Young Pilgrims
